无忧启动论坛

标题: menu.lst列出文件,把用户选择的文件名赋值给变量 [打印本页]

作者: 2011aaaaa0808    时间: 2013-5-3 22:23
标题: menu.lst列出文件,把用户选择的文件名赋值给变量
求高手指点


title 引导iso安装系统
set iso=(列出/iso/文件夹下的镜像文件,让用户可以选择文件,然后把文件名赋值给变量iso)-----这一段如何实现?
......
...进一步处理...
......
boot


谢谢

作者: lipengbo    时间: 2013-5-4 11:10
楼主不妨试试大大们写的Grub4dos批处理“RUN”
作者: 2011aaaaa0808    时间: 2013-5-4 22:48
lipengbo 发表于 2013-5-4 11:10
楼主不妨试试大大们写的Grub4dos批处理“RUN”

我现在需要获取用户选择的文件名,然后做下一步处理,run支持列表,但是不支持把这个选择的结果赋值给变量吧
作者: 527104427    时间: 2013-5-4 23:08
2011aaaaa0808 发表于 2013-5-4 22:48
我现在需要获取用户选择的文件名,然后做下一步处理,run支持列表,但是不支持把这个选择的结果赋值给变量 ...


Z大的那个RUN可以:

RUN   --set-ext=.iso   /boot/imgs/.list

用户选择后将输出变量为%list%
作者: 2011aaaaa0808    时间: 2013-5-5 00:20
527104427 发表于 2013-5-4 23:08
Z大的那个RUN可以:

RUN   --set-ext=.iso   /boot/imgs/.list

不行呀,,


作者: 527104427    时间: 2013-5-5 00:21
2011aaaaa0808 发表于 2013-5-5 00:20
不行呀,,

都跟你讲是Z大的RUN咯,你拿S大的来做什么?
作者: chenall    时间: 2013-5-5 14:39
文件选择模块.
http://chenall.net/post/g4d_filelist/


作者: 2011aaaaa0808    时间: 2013-5-8 16:25
chenall 发表于 2013-5-5 14:39
文件选择模块.
http://chenall.net/post/g4d_filelist/

这个文件选择模块,对每个文件生成一个菜单,菜单只有一行命令,没办法把文件名赋值给变量然后多次处理。
作者: chenall    时间: 2013-5-8 17:08
2011aaaaa0808 发表于 2013-5-8 16:25
这个文件选择模块,对每个文件生成一个菜单,菜单只有一行命令,没办法把文件名赋值给变量然后多次处理。

这就是属于使用的方法的问题了.变通啊,,变通.....
作者: thomas0769    时间: 2013-5-8 18:17
chenall 发表于 2013-5-8 17:08
这就是属于使用的方法的问题了.变通啊,,变通.....

嘿嘿,东东是死的,人是活的,多数人拿来主义拿惯了,没办法
作者: 2011aaaaa0808    时间: 2013-5-12 18:52
thomas0769 发表于 2013-5-8 18:17
嘿嘿,东东是死的,人是活的,多数人拿来主义拿惯了,没办法

折腾好几天了,一直没办法做到。只能另起办法,指定文件名而不是把文件名做成变量
作者: jh1688    时间: 2013-5-12 19:03
整篇东东看下来,我没有明白楼主到底要干什么???
如果只是为了调用ISO镜像文件安装系统,大可不必再费神,
因为坛子里的大侠们已经做出了很多好东东,RUN、SISO、FISO、等等全都有楼主需要的东东……





欢迎光临 无忧启动论坛 (http://bbs.wuyou.net/) Powered by Discuz! X3.3